Clue & Answer Definitions

  • SIBILANT (adjective)
    1. of speech sounds produced by forcing air through a constricted passage (as `f’, `s’, `z’, or `th’ in both `thin’ and `then’)
  • SIBILANT (noun)
    1. a consonant characterized by a hissing sound (like s or sh)
  • LISP (noun)
    1. a flexible procedure-oriented programing language that manipulates symbols in the form of lists
    2. a speech defect that involves pronouncing `s’ like voiceless `th’ and `z’ like voiced `th’
  • LISP (verb)
    1. speak with a lisp
